House window repl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or inefficient windows and installing new ones to improve a home's appearance, comfort, and energy efficiency. This process typically includes measuring the existing openings, selecting suitable window styles and materials, and ensuring proper installation for a secure fit. Professional contractors handle every step to make sure the new windows function properly, look attractive, and provide long-lasting performance. Homeowners often seek this service when their current windows are outdated, cracked, or no longer seal properly, leading to drafts and increased energy bills.

Replacing windows can help solve a variety of common problems that affect homeowners. For example, old windows may have become warped, cracked, or fogged, reducing visibility and letting in drafts or moisture. Poorly sealed or damaged windows can also compromise a home's insulation, making it harder to maintain a comfortable indoor temperature. Additionally, outdated windows may lack modern features like improved locking mechanisms or energy-efficient glass, which can impact security and utility costs. Window replacement addresses these issues, enhancing both the safety and efficiency of a property.

Homeowners typically consider window replacement when their current windows show signs of wear or damage. Common indicators include difficulty opening or closing, condensation between panes, noticeable drafts, or increased noise from outside. In some cases, windows may no longer meet aesthetic preferences or building codes, prompting a replacement. The overview below groups typical House Window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Reno, NV.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or window repairs or replacements in Reno range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the window size and type. Fewer projects reach the higher end of this spectrum.

Standard Replacement - Replacing standard-sized, energy-efficient windows us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000 per window. Local contractors often handle these projects regularly within this range, with larger or custom windows costing more.

Full Window Replacement - Complete home window replacement projects can range from $8,000 to $15,000 for multiple windows. Larger, more complex projects may exceed this range, but most fall within this typical band.

Custom or Specialty Windows - Specialty or custom-designed windows can cost $3,000 or more each, depending on size and material. These projects are less common and tend to push into the higher tiers of the cost spectrum.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of windows can local contractors replace? Local contractors typically replace a variety of window styles, including double-hung, casement, slider, and picture windows, to suit different home designs and preferences.

Do local service providers handle window frame repairs during replacement? Yes, many local contractors can assess and repair or replace window frames as part of the window replacement process to ensure proper fit and function.

Are energy-efficient windows available through local replacement services? Many local contractors offer a selection of energy-efficient window options designed to improve insulation and reduce energy costs.

Can local pros assist with custom-sized or specialty windows? Yes, experienced local service providers often work with custom sizes and specialty window types to meet specific architectural or design requirements.
